Transaction 2243624d3d95f058788169fbddbe9ff9e5bdfc1fa52977043fdddb9a60c42009

29 Input
2 Outputs
  • 2243624d3d95f058788169fbddbe9ff9e5bdfc1fa52977043fdddb9a60c42009:0
  • value  1204812
    address  3QF4f72UVV3wtWQ1iZpNrcBJycWWUmbfwV
  • 2243624d3d95f058788169fbddbe9ff9e5bdfc1fa52977043fdddb9a60c42009:1
  • value  19582
    address  bc1qke3uj4qt25c8fku9lspxuk766d2a0fjzus2vtn